Demon Slayer Overview

Demon Slayers stand out as formidable STR-based warriors within the Demons & Resistance class‚ distinguished by their unique resource system – Fury. Unlike conventional MapleStory classes reliant on MP‚ Demon Slayers harness Fury to fuel their devastating skills‚ accumulating it with each Job Advancement‚ excluding the 5th Job milestone.

This class emphasizes a dynamic combat style centered around managing Fury effectively. The core mechanic revolves around generating Fury through skills like Demon Slash‚ while strategically expending it with abilities such as Grim Scythe. Mastering this balance is crucial for sustained damage output. Early game focuses on maximizing Battle Pact for increased attack speed‚ laying the foundation for powerful combos and efficient mobbing.

Demon Slayers are known for their high burst potential and consistent damage‚ making them a popular choice for both PvE and PvP content. Their skillset offers a blend of single-target and area-of-effect attacks‚ providing versatility in various combat scenarios.

Class Strengths and Weaknesses

Demon Slayers boast significant strengths‚ primarily their high burst damage and consistent output‚ making them effective bossers and mobbers. Their Fury-based system allows for sustained attacks when managed correctly‚ and skills like Demon Lash provide crucial Fury recovery. The class benefits from strong passive skills enhancing damage and attack speed‚ particularly through maximizing Battle Pact.

However‚ Demon Slayers also have weaknesses. Reliance on Fury management can be challenging for new players‚ requiring strategic skill rotation. Grim Scythe‚ a Fury-consuming skill‚ is often considered less useful‚ creating a potential resource imbalance. Furthermore‚ the class can be somewhat gear-dependent to reach its full potential.

Despite these drawbacks‚ the Demon Slayer’s strengths generally outweigh its weaknesses‚ offering a rewarding and powerful gameplay experience for dedicated players.

Enhancement Nodes ‒ Early Game

Enhancement Nodes‚ also known as Boost Nodes‚ significantly amplify a Demon Slayer’s skills‚ offering substantial Final Damage bonuses. The maximum level currently achievable for these nodes is 50‚ expandable to 60 with the use of Matrix Points. Progressing through these nodes requires the corresponding V Skill to be fully leveled and actively equipped.

Early in the game‚ prioritizing Enhancement leveling is highly recommended. Final Damage increases are linear with each level‚ but notable jumps occur at levels 10‚ 20‚ and 30. These jumps provide significant power spikes‚ making them worthwhile investment points.

Focus on maximizing enhancements for core skills used frequently in your rotation to see the most immediate impact on your damage output.

Skill: Dark Pact

Dark Pact‚ a core skill unlocked in the third job‚ is a vital component of the Demon Slayer’s resource management and damage amplification system. It’s fundamentally about converting your maximum HP into a substantial damage boost.

The skill consumes a percentage of your HP to grant a significant increase to your damage output‚ making it a high-risk‚ high-reward ability.

Effective use of Dark Pact requires careful consideration of your HP pool and healing capabilities. Maintaining sufficient HP regeneration is crucial to avoid being caught with dangerously low health.

Prioritizing HP-related stats and skills‚ such as HP Boost and Iron Body‚ becomes paramount when relying heavily on Dark Pact for damage. Skill level and enhancement nodes directly impact the damage amplification percentage.

Mastering its timing is key to maximizing its benefits.

HP Boost and Iron Body ⏤ Prioritization

For Demon Slayers‚ HP Boost and Iron Body aren’t merely defensive skills; they are integral to maximizing damage output‚ particularly when utilizing Dark Pact. HP Boost directly increases your maximum HP‚ which is the foundation for Dark Pact’s damage amplification.

Investing heavily in HP Boost translates to a higher damage ceiling‚ making it a primary stat to prioritize.

Iron Body provides a percentage-based HP increase as a buff‚ further enhancing the effectiveness of Dark Pact and overall survivability.

Skill leveling for both should be prioritized early on‚ with HP Boost often taking precedence due to its direct impact on damage.

Consider these skills essential for sustained damage and survivability.

Skill: Demon Lash ‒ Fury Recovery

Demon Lash is a crucial skill for Demon Slayers‚ not only for its damage output but also for its exceptional Fury recovery capabilities. It’s strategically important to begin combos with Demon Lash‚ as it grants a Final Damage increase after its use‚ amplifying subsequent attacks.

This skill allows for sustained combat by replenishing Fury‚ the class’s unique resource‚ enabling continuous skill usage without frequent pauses. Mastering Demon Lash’s timing and integration into rotations is key to maintaining optimal damage and resource management.

Beyond Fury generation‚ Demon Lash provides valuable mobility‚ aiding in positioning and evasion during battles. Investing in upgrades and enhancement nodes for Demon Lash further enhances its Fury recovery rate and damage potential‚ making it a cornerstone of the Demon Slayer’s gameplay.

Demon Lash ⏤ Reinforce Duration

The Demon Lash Hyper Skill‚ specifically its Reinforce Duration component‚ is crucial for maximizing damage output as a Demon Slayer. This skill extends the duration of the Final Damage increase granted after successfully using Demon Lash.

Optimizing this duration is paramount because initiating combos with Demon Lash provides a significant damage boost. Extending this window allows for more subsequent attacks to benefit from the amplified damage‚ leading to substantial gains in both bossing and mobbing scenarios.

Prioritizing levels in Demon Lash ‒ Reinforce Duration ensures consistent and prolonged damage amplification‚ making it a core element of any effective Demon Slayer build. It’s a key factor in achieving peak performance and maximizing your character’s potential.

Enhancement Leveling (Max 50/60)

Enhancements‚ or Boost Nodes‚ are a vital component of maximizing a Demon Slayer’s potential‚ reaching a maximum level of 50‚ expandable to 60 with Matrix Points. These enhancements require the corresponding V Skill to be fully leveled and equipped before investment is possible.

Final Damage bonuses derived from Enhancements increase linearly with each level‚ experiencing notable jumps at levels 10‚ 20‚ and 30. Prioritizing consistent leveling of these nodes is crucial for sustained damage improvement. Focus on enhancing skills you actively use in your rotation‚ ensuring a balanced approach.

Remember that strategic allocation of resources into Enhancements provides a significant power boost‚ complementing skill levels and hyper skill investments for optimal performance.
